What is Surf EPS?

Surf EPS refers to surfboards constructed using an Expanded Polystyrene (EPS) foam core and epoxy resin. EPS foam is a closed-cell foam known for its lightweight properties and buoyancy. Epoxy resin, a thermosetting polymer, is used to laminate the fiberglass cloth around the EPS core, creating a durable and water-resistant outer shell. This combination results in a surfboard that is light, strong, and responsive.

The EPS Core

The EPS core is the heart of the surfboard. Its density and quality play a crucial role in determining the board’s overall performance. Higher density EPS foam generally results in a stiffer and more responsive board, while lower density foam offers more flex and forgiveness. Surf EPS cores are typically lighter than traditional polyurethane (PU) foam cores, contributing to the board’s overall buoyancy and paddling speed.

Epoxy Resin

Epoxy resin is used to laminate the fiberglass cloth onto the EPS core. It is known for its superior strength, durability, and water resistance compared to polyester resin, which is commonly used in PU surfboards. Epoxy resin also offers better UV resistance, helping to prevent yellowing and degradation of the surfboard over time. The use of epoxy resin in Surf EPS construction contributes to the board’s longevity and performance.

Advantages of Surf EPS Boards

Surf EPS boards offer several distinct advantages over traditional PU surfboards, making them a popular choice among surfers:

  • Lightweight: The lightweight nature of EPS foam makes Surf EPS boards easier to paddle, maneuver, and carry. This is particularly beneficial for beginners and surfers who prefer to ride smaller waves.
  • Buoyancy: EPS foam has a higher buoyancy than PU foam, allowing Surf EPS boards to float higher in the water. This increased buoyancy enhances paddling speed and makes it easier to catch waves.
  • Strength and Durability: Epoxy resin is stronger and more durable than polyester resin, making Surf EPS boards more resistant to dings and pressure dents. This increased durability extends the lifespan of the surfboard.
  • Responsiveness: The combination of EPS foam and epoxy resin creates a surfboard that is highly responsive and sensitive to rider input. This allows surfers to generate speed and perform maneuvers with greater ease and precision.
  • Water Resistance: Epoxy resin is highly water-resistant, preventing water from seeping into the EPS core. This is crucial for maintaining the board’s performance and preventing delamination.

Disadvantages of Surf EPS Boards

Despite their numerous advantages, Surf EPS boards also have some drawbacks to consider:

  • Cost: Surf EPS boards are generally more expensive than traditional PU surfboards due to the higher cost of materials and manufacturing processes.
  • Flex: Some surfers find that Surf EPS boards lack the traditional flex of PU surfboards, resulting in a stiffer and less forgiving ride. However, this can be mitigated by choosing an EPS core with a lower density or by incorporating flex patterns into the board’s design.
  • Repair Complexity: Repairing Surf EPS boards can be more complex than repairing PU surfboards, requiring specialized materials and techniques. It is often recommended to seek professional repair services for significant damage.
  • Sensitivity to Heat: EPS foam is sensitive to heat and can expand or deform if exposed to high temperatures. It is important to store Surf EPS boards in a cool, shaded area to prevent damage.

Performance Characteristics of Surf EPS Boards

The performance characteristics of Surf EPS boards are influenced by several factors, including the EPS core density, the epoxy resin type, and the overall board design. Understanding these factors can help surfers choose a Surf EPS board that suits their riding style and wave conditions.

Wave Conditions

Surf EPS boards are generally well-suited for a wide range of wave conditions. Their lightweight and buoyancy make them ideal for smaller, weaker waves, while their strength and responsiveness allow them to perform well in larger, more powerful waves. However, some surfers may find that Surf EPS boards lack the drive and stability needed for very large or hollow waves.

Riding Style

Surf EPS boards can cater to various riding styles, from casual cruising to high-performance surfing. Their responsiveness and maneuverability make them a good choice for surfers who enjoy performing aerials and other advanced maneuvers. However, surfers who prefer a more traditional feel may find that PU surfboards offer a more familiar and comfortable ride. Choosing the right fin setup can also drastically change the feel of an EPS board. [See also: Surfboard Fin Guide]

Skill Level

Surf EPS boards can be a good option for surfers of all skill levels. Beginners can benefit from their buoyancy and ease of paddling, while experienced surfers can appreciate their responsiveness and performance capabilities. However, it is important to choose a Surf EPS board that is appropriate for your skill level and wave conditions. A board that is too small or too advanced can be difficult to control, while a board that is too large or too basic may limit your potential.

Choosing the Right Surf EPS Board

Selecting the right Surf EPS board involves considering several factors, including your skill level, riding style, wave conditions, and personal preferences. Here are some tips to help you choose the perfect Surf EPS board:

  • Consider your skill level: Choose a board that is appropriate for your current skill level and the types of waves you typically surf. Beginners should opt for a larger, more stable board, while experienced surfers can choose a smaller, more maneuverable board.
  • Think about your riding style: Select a board that complements your preferred riding style. If you enjoy performing aerials and other advanced maneuvers, choose a board that is responsive and maneuverable. If you prefer a more relaxed and flowing style, opt for a board that is stable and forgiving.
  • Assess the wave conditions: Consider the types of waves you typically surf. If you primarily surf smaller, weaker waves, choose a board that is buoyant and easy to paddle. If you surf larger, more powerful waves, select a board that is strong and stable.
  • Read reviews and get recommendations: Research different Surf EPS board models and read reviews from other surfers. Ask for recommendations from experienced surfers or surf shop employees.
  • Try before you buy: If possible, try out different Surf EPS boards before making a purchase. This will allow you to get a feel for the board’s performance and determine if it is the right fit for you.

Maintenance and Care of Surf EPS Boards

Proper maintenance and care are essential for extending the lifespan of your Surf EPS board and maintaining its performance. Here are some tips for caring for your Surf EPS board:

  • Rinse with fresh water: After each surf session, rinse your board with fresh water to remove salt, sand, and other debris.
  • Store in a cool, shaded area: Store your board in a cool, shaded area away from direct sunlight and extreme temperatures.
  • Protect from dings and dents: Use a board bag to protect your board from dings and dents during transport and storage.
  • Repair damage promptly: Repair any dings or dents as soon as possible to prevent water from seeping into the EPS core.
  • Avoid prolonged exposure to heat: Avoid leaving your board in a hot car or exposed to direct sunlight for extended periods.
